Prevent confusion between -1.0 and 1.0 in powf. The corresponding
similar error was previously fixed for pow (see commit bb25dd1b)
---
newlib/libm/math/ef_pow.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/newlib/libm/math/ef_pow.c b/newlib/libm/math/ef_pow.c
index 524e3f9b0..d9e85a95e 100644
--- a/newlib/libm/math/ef_pow.c
+++ b/newlib/libm/math/ef_pow.c
@@ -79,7 +79,7 @@ ivln2_l = 7.0526075433e-06; /* 0x36eca570 =1/ln2 tail*/
/* x|y==NaN return NaN unless x==1 then return 1 */
if(FLT_UWORD_IS_NAN(ix) ||
FLT_UWORD_IS_NAN(iy)) {
- if(ix==0x3f800000) return one;
+ if(hx==0x3f800000) return one;
else return nanf("");
}
